Booking module "Booking Pro" for OpenCart 3

Price: 3 000 ₽
Author: series9 Write to the author
Need paid help? Contact the site administration
Opencart version:
LiveStore 3.*MaxyStore 3.*OCStore 3.*OpenCart 3.*

📋 DESCRIPTION
Booking Pro is a full-featured booking module for online stores on OpenCart 3 (ocStore). The module allows you to organize online registration for services, booking time, registration for events with control of the number of seats and flexible settings for weekends.
🎯 WHO IS SUITABLE FOR?
  • Beauty salon, barbershop, spa center
  • Medical centers, dentistry
  • Photography studios, coworking spaces
  • Restaurants, cafes, banquet halls
  • Gyms, fitness centers
  • Car services, tire fitting
  • Legal consultations
  • Any business operating on a preliminary basisentries


⚡ KEY FEATURES
📅 Booking management

  • Visual calendar with highlighting of available/unavailable days
  • Customizable time slots (up to 20+ slots)
  • Limit of seats per time slot
  • Form with fields: Name, Phone, Number of seats, Additional. option
  • Submitting a form without reloading the page
  • Full data check on client and server

⚙️Administrative panel
 
 

Basic settings Enable/disable module, name
Weekends Selecting days of the week to prohibit bookings
Holidays Adding specific dates with an annual recurrence flag
Time slots Adding/editing/removing slots, setting a seat limit, order, status
Manage bookings View, filter by date/status, edit status, delete
Export Uploading bookings to CSV
Bulk operations Mass deletion, mass change of status

💻 INSTALLATION AND CONFIGURATION
Installation
  1. Copy module files to the root of the site
  2. Go to Admin → Extensions → Extension Manager
  3. Click "Update"
  4. Go to Extensions → Modules → Find "Booking Pro"
  5. Click "Install"
Settings
  1. Activation - Enable the module, set the name
  2. Weekends - Mark the days of the week to prohibit
  3. Time slots - Set up opening hours and seat limits
  4. Holidays - Add holiday dates
  5. Email notifications - Specify email to receive notifications
  6. Placement - Add module to required layouts
Distribution method:
Paid
Opencart version:
LiveStore 3.*MaxyStore 3.*OCStore 3.*OpenCart 3.*
PHP verision:
PHP 5.6PHP 7.0PHP 7.1PHP 7.2PHP 7.3PHP 7.4PHP 8.0PHP 8.1PHP 8.2
Activation:
Not required
Getting files:
On site, in the personal account
Protection system:
No
VQmod:
No
Ocmod:
No
Events:
No
Uploaded:
05.05.2026
Updated:
05.05.2026
Viewed:
204

Write a review

Your Name:


Your Review: Note: HTML is not translated!

Rating: Bad           Good

Enter the code in the box below:






Yet, no one has left a comment to the entry.
Leave a comment text_write_hint